How does one go about fitting a Jackal Dummy Mag? I see the mag has 2x screw thread holes but cant see how you get to them fixing to Stock. Any ideas?

Take stock off action, drill two holes (right size and in the right place where you want the mag to go), and mount mag with screw heads inside the stock. Reunite with action, and Bob is yer cross-dressing aunty.

Sounds like you found one of those very scarce to find Dummy Mags ! If fitting to a Jackal action that never had one fitted - only a few variants ever had them fitted ... as prev poster suggests , line up and mark before drilling .The original used self tapping screws but if really nimble some no.8 size nut and bolts could be used .
If fitting a bipod , make use of the hollow stock 'slots' that you note - no need to drill anything , and use a hollow stock bolt as supplied with some Swivel Sets as standard ( a larger washer will help spread the load better ).
Use the long slot and before tightening all up slide the bolt back and forth a bit with whatever bipod base fitted on to get a perfect fit . I had a Ramsbottoms unit which was superb .
